Jake Camarda
Jack Jacob Camarda (born April 20, 1999) is an American football punter for the Tampa Bay Buccaneers of the National Football League (NFL). He previously played college football for at Georgia and was named SEC Special Teams Player of the Year in 2020 before being selected by the Buccaneers in the fourth-round of the 2022 NFL Draft.[1]

High school career
Camarda attended Norcross High School in Norcross, Georgia. As a senior he punted 37 times in 10 games with an average 46.2 yards per punt; his longest punt was 65 yards.[2] He was ranked as a 3-star recruit and the best punter in the class of 2018.[3] He committed to Georgia on April 22, 2017 over the likes of Kentucky and Rutgers.[3]
College career
As a true freshman at Georgia in 2018, Camarda appeared in 13 games recording 43 punts for 1,830 yards, averaging 42.6 yards.[4] In Camarda's sophomore season, he played in 14 games totaling 61 punts for 2,857 yards, averaging 46.8 yards.[4] As a junior in 2020, Camarda recorded 36 punts for 1,677 yards with an average of 46.6 yards.[4] He was named the SEC Special Teams Player of the Year and was selected to the First Team All-SEC.[5] Camarda decided to come back for a senior season in 2021 rather than to enter the 2021 NFL Draft. In Camarda's senior season, he played in 15 games having 47 punts for 2,197 yards with an average of 46.7 yards. He was named to the First Team All-SEC for a second straight season.[6] Camarda declared for the 2022 NFL Draft on January 17, 2022, one week after winning the National Championship.[7]
